TWIO (This Week in Olympia) Your Friday Podcast with Marissa Rathbone

The Washington Association of School Administrators will be posting a short podcast from Marissa Rathbone on a regular basis throughout the 2026 Legislative Session. This podcast will focus on key legislative issues in the state of Washington to keep WASA members informed of hot topics and emerging conversations in Olympia.
